How does an accident lawyer work in Baton Rouge?

An accident lawyer in Baton Rouge investigates your case, gathers evidence like police reports and witness statements, and assesses your damages. They negotiate with insurance companies to reach a fair settlement. If a settlement can't be reached, they will represent you in court to seek compensation for your injuries and losses.

What percentage do most injury lawyers take for car accidents in Baton Rouge?

Most injury lawyers in Baton Rouge work on a contingency fee basis. This means they only get paid if they win your case. This fee structure is agreed upon upfront in your contract with the law firm.

What not to say to an injury lawyer in Baton Rouge?

In Baton Rouge, avoid admitting fault for the accident, even if you feel partially responsible. Do not discuss your injuries in detail with the insurance adjuster; let your lawyer handle those communications. Also, refrain from speculating about the cause of the crash or downplaying your pain. Stick to the facts.

Should I file a claim or get a lawyer first after a car accident in Baton Rouge?

It's generally advisable to get a lawyer first after a car accident in Baton Rouge. Insurance adjusters work for the insurance company, and their goal is to minimize payouts. A lawyer can protect your rights from the start, ensure proper documentation of damages, and prevent you from making statements that could jeopardize your claim.

What does a truck accident lawyer in Baton Rouge investigate?

A truck accident lawyer in Baton Rouge investigates various factors, including the truck's maintenance records, driver's hours of service, any cargo issues, and the trucking company's safety protocols. They also examine the accident scene and gather evidence to prove negligence on the part of the truck driver or company.
